Official: Dan Petrescu, coach at CFR Cluj. “The badger” returned to the Transylvanian bench

Dan Petrescu, 53, was appointed on Tuesday, August 31, as coach of the CFR Cluj football team, the club announced on its official website.

“We are happy to announce that Dan Petrescu is, starting today, the new coach of the CFR 1907 Cluj team!”, the club said.

“The technician who has won 3 of the last 4 championship titles with our team has returned to Gruia, and we, all of us from the CFR-ista family, welcome him and wish him good luck! We have every confidence that, through his experience and devotion, Dan Petrescu will manage to obtain notable performances on the CFR bench in the coming period”, reads the press release of the gruia club.

According to Gazetei Sporturilor, Petrescu is the one who, from a distance, “conducted” CFR in the game with FCSB, won with 4-1.

At the end of the game, Cristi Moldovan, the goalkeepers coach who led the Romanian champion from the bench in the match against the red-blues, admitted Petrescu’s involvement in tactical decisions.

“The badger”, with whom CFR won the title in 2018, 2019 and 2020, takes the place of Marius Şumudică, who was dismissed after the defeat suffered last Thursday against Red Star Belgrade, 1-2, in the play-off of the Europa League. In the championship, Şumi’s record was immaculate: six wins from as many games.
